Icebreaker Toolkit: Simple First Messages That Work
Feeling stuck on what to say first is normal. Focus on short, specific, low-pressure openers you can adapt from a few reliable patterns. Below are practical templates and tips you can tweak to match someone’s profile without sounding generic or forced.
Quick opener patterns
- Profile hook + curiosity: "I noticed your photo at the beach—where was that taken?" Simple, specific, and invites a quick story.
- Observation + light callback: "You mentioned retro vinyl—what’s one record you’d recommend to start with?" Shows you read their profile and asks an easy question.
- Two-choice prompt: "Coffee or tea on a rainy afternoon?" Gives them an easy response and opens follow-up paths.
- Short playful challenge: "I’m bad at trivia—teach me one fun fact about your favorite hobby." Keeps it low-stakes and engaging.
How to avoid bland, awkward, or pushy openers
- Skip generic lines and one-word greetings. Replace "hey" with a specific detail or question tied to their profile.
- Avoid heavy or deeply personal topics right away. Start light and build trust before more serious conversation.
- Respectful compliments are fine, but don’t overdo admiration or focus solely on looks. Pair a compliment with a question: "Nice hiking photos—any favorite trail?"
- Don’t copy-paste long messages. Personalize one sentence so it’s clear you noticed something unique about them.
Easy ways to personalize fast
- Pick one detail: a photo, hobby, or line in their bio.
- Use a one-sentence opener that references that detail and asks an open-ended but simple question.
- Keep it under 40 words for your first message—short messages are easier to reply to.
Examples You Can Adapt
- "That sunrise shot is beautiful—what time do you usually go out to catch views like that?"
- "You said you love cooking—what’s one dish you make that always impresses friends?"
- "I’m torn between starting a new book or a new show—any recent favorites you’d recommend?"
- "Your dog looks like a handful in the best way—what’s their name?"
Treat the first message like an invitation, not an interrogation. Keep it specific, kind, and easy to answer—then follow up based on their reply. Little personalization and a clear, open-ended question go a long way on Mingle2.
